I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Mise en page CSS Discussion :

CSS les liens en style imbriqué


Sujet :

CSS

Vue hybride

Message précédent Message précédent   Message suivant Message suivant
  1. #1
    FoxLeRenard
    Invité(e)
    Par défaut CSS les liens en style imbriqué
    Bonjour.
    J'utilise depuis longtemps pour un A href ... class="LesA12"

    ce type de definition
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
     
     
    a.LesA12 { 
    font-family : Verdana,Arial, Helvetica, sans-serif; 
    font-size : 12px; 
    color :  #FFFFFF; 
    text-decoration: none; font-weight: bold;}
     
    a.LesA12:link { 
    font-family : Verdana,Arial, Helvetica, sans-serif; 
    font-size : 12px; color :  #FFFFFF; 
    text-decoration: none; font-weight: bold;}
     
    a.LesA12:hover { 
    font-family : Verdana,Arial, Helvetica, sans-serif; 
    font-size : 12px; color :  #ff9999;
    text-decoration: none;font-weight: bold;}
     
    a.LesA12:visited {}
    Seulement voila j'utilises un "outil" PHP du commerce. Ors dedans
    les liens n'ont pas toujours de class directe, mais héritées.
    et pour tout simplifier parfois les liens ont bien une class du même nom

    Pour vous expliquer ma question voici le cas typique: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     
    <table etc ....
    <tr><td class='lacxx'><span class='LesA12'><a href='xxx'>truc </a>
    </span></td etc ...
     
    Mais plus loin on trouve
    <a href="ddd" class="LesA12"> etc ...
    Alors je ne sait pas s'il faut utiliser plusieurs definitions genre
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
     
    a.LesA12 {} etc ... pour les cas ou lesA12 est dans le lien
    .LesA12 a:link {} pour le cas ou il n'est que dans le span
    Bref je m'y perd ... alors HELP les aminches

  2. #2
    Expert confirmé
    Avatar de Swoög
    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    6 045
    Détails du profil
    Informations personnelles :
    Âge : 38
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 6 045
    Par défaut
    Salut !

    au pire, tu peux toujours faire :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    .LesA12 a:link, a.LesA12:link { ... }
    dans ce cas, tu es sûr de tout définir
    Rédacteur "éclectique" (XML, Cours PHP, Cours JavaScript, IRC, Web...)
    Les Règles du Forum - Mon Site Web sur DVP.com (Développement Web, PHP, (X)HTML/CSS, SQL, XML, IRC)
    je ne répondrai à aucune question technique via MP, MSN ou Skype : les Forums sont là pour ça !!! Merci de me demander avant de m'ajouter à vos contacts sinon je bloque !
    pensez à la balise [ code ] (bouton #) et au tag :resolu: (en bas)

  3. #3
    FoxLeRenard
    Invité(e)
    Par défaut
    Citation Envoyé par Swoög
    Salut !

    au pire, tu peux toujours faire :
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    .LesA12 a:link, a.LesA12:link { ... }
    dans ce cas, tu es sûr de tout définir
    Super !! et merci à toi fidel au poste

    Dis moi sur ce même paquet de PHP, ils ont défini en simple, link hover etc ...
    le A seul, et le .a ?????
    Bon le A seul je veut bien pour les orphelin qui ne serait dans aucun contenant avec style, mais le .a c'est quoi ??? tu sais ça ?

  4. #4
    Expert confirmé
    Avatar de Swoög
    Profil pro
    Inscrit en
    Janvier 2003
    Messages
    6 045
    Détails du profil
    Informations personnelles :
    Âge : 38
    Localisation : France

    Informations forums :
    Inscription : Janvier 2003
    Messages : 6 045
    Par défaut
    j'ai pas compris ce que tu veux dire par "a" et ".a"
    mais logiquement, .a désigne une balise de classe a (class="a")
    Rédacteur "éclectique" (XML, Cours PHP, Cours JavaScript, IRC, Web...)
    Les Règles du Forum - Mon Site Web sur DVP.com (Développement Web, PHP, (X)HTML/CSS, SQL, XML, IRC)
    je ne répondrai à aucune question technique via MP, MSN ou Skype : les Forums sont là pour ça !!! Merci de me demander avant de m'ajouter à vos contacts sinon je bloque !
    pensez à la balise [ code ] (bouton #) et au tag :resolu: (en bas)

  5. #5
    FoxLeRenard
    Invité(e)
    Par défaut
    Citation Envoyé par Swoög
    j'ai pas compris ce que tu veux dire par "a" et ".a"
    mais logiquement, .a désigne une balise de classe a (class="a")
    Whaou que je suis bête ... mais oui mais c'est bien sur
    Encore merci à toi

Discussions similaires

  1. transposer en css les attributs de style d'un tableau
    Par psychoBob dans le forum Mise en page CSS
    Réponses: 8
    Dernier message: 15/06/2006, 08h34
  2. Plusieurs styles pour les liens
    Par oranoutan dans le forum Balisage (X)HTML et validation W3C
    Réponses: 4
    Dernier message: 11/01/2006, 11h49
  3. [CSS] Les liens changent de couleur
    Par Mister Nono dans le forum Mise en page CSS
    Réponses: 3
    Dernier message: 09/12/2005, 12h12
  4. Des classes pour les liens en CSS
    Par Invité dans le forum Mise en page CSS
    Réponses: 3
    Dernier message: 08/03/2005, 14h31
  5. Des styles pour le texte et les liens dans la meme div?
    Par Donkey' Shot dans le forum Mise en page CSS
    Réponses: 4
    Dernier message: 26/01/2005, 20h03

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o